Product Description: This Nissan 40Pin Y Cable is a specialized OBD2 extension adapter designed to connect modern OBD2 diagnostic scanners and tools to the proprietary 40-pin diagnostic ports found on older Nissan and Infiniti vehicles. The cable features a male OBDM2F connector on one end, which splits into two branches: one leading to a standard female OBD2 (16-pin) port and the other to the original vehicle 40-pin male connector. It enables full ECU communication for advanced diagnostics, coding, and troubleshooting.
Function: The primary function of this Y-harness is to bridge the gap between older vehicle diagnostics systems and contemporary scan tools. It allows access to the engine, transmission, ABS, airbag, and other control modules for reading and clearing fault codes, viewing live data streams, performing active tests, and executing special functions that require direct ECU communication, which is not possible through the standard OBD2 port alone on these specific models.
Support Car Models: This cable is compatible with a range of Nissan and Infiniti vehicles manufactured primarily in the 1990s and early 2000s that are equipped with the factory 40-pin diagnostic connector under the hood. Supported models typically include:
- Nissan Skyline (R33, R34)
- Nissan Silvia (S14, S15)
- Nissan 300ZX (Z32)
- Nissan Patrol / Safari (Y60, Y61)
- Nissan Maxima (J30, A32)
- Nissan Primera (P10, P11)
- Infiniti Q45 (G50)
- Infiniti I30
- And other Nissan/Infiniti models with the 40-pin consult port.
